Assessment and Inspection
Your property gets a full scan to find all the water sources. We check walls, floors, and hidden areas. We use thermal imaging to see what’s not visible. We document everything. This gives you a clear picture of what needs to be done. We don’t guess. We measure. We don’t leave anything to chance. We start with a detailed plan.
Water Removal
We use powerful extractors to pull water out of carpets, floors, and other surfaces. We remove standing water within 60 minutes. We take out soaked materials that can’t be saved. This stops the damage from spreading. We work quickly but carefully. We don’t want to cause more harm. We make sure every drop is gone. We don’t leave anything behind.
Drying and Dehumidification
We set up air movers and dehumidifiers to dry out the area. We monitor humidity levels every hour. We adjust the equipment as needed. This takes 3-5 days depending on the damage. We don’t stop until the moisture levels are safe. We use advanced tools to track progress. We make sure your property is dry and ready for repairs.
Final Inspection
We do a final check to make sure everything is dry. We use moisture meters to test surfaces. We look for any remaining water. We make sure no hidden issues are left. We document the results.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
You smell dampness even after you clean. The smell lingers in the air. It doesn’t go away with ventilation. That’s a sign of hidden water. Mold and mildew grow in wet areas. You can’t just air it out. You need to remove the moisture. You need to fix the source. Don’t ignore it. It could get worse.
Warping or Sagging Ceilings
You see cracks in the ceiling. The paint is peeling. The ceiling feels soft. This means water soaked into the structure. It weakens the materials. It can cause a collapse. You need to act fast. Commercial Water Extraction Cost In The Colony, TX
Costs vary depending on the damage. You pay for the time, materials, and expertise needed. The size of the area, the type of water, and the level of contamination all matter. These are general estimates. They’re not final quotes. You need an on-site assessment to get the real cost. You’ll get a clear breakdown of what you’re paying for. We give you honest pricing. We don’t hide anything. You can count on us to be fair.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, location, and type of surfaces affected.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of the area, humidity levels, and duration of drying. |
| Structural Drying | $800 – $3,500 | Extent of damage, materials used, and how long it takes to dry. |
| Mold Remediation | $700 – $4,000 | Amount of mold, location, and severity of contamination. |
| Restoration and Cleanup | $1,200 – $6,000 | Amount of damage, materials replaced, and labor needed. |
| Follow-Up Inspections | $200 – $800 | Number of checks and time between visits. |

What are the health risks of water damage?
Water damage can lead to mold and mildew. These can cause allergies and respiratory issues. It’s especially dangerous for kids, the elderly, and people with asthma. You need to act fast. How can I prevent future water damage?
Regular maintenance is key. Check pipes, drains, and roofs for leaks. Keep gutters clean. Fix small issues before they become big. We offer inspections and maintenance tips.
